South Branch Emergency Services - Hampton Station
South Branch Emergency Services - Hampton Station is an ambulance station in Borough of Hampton, Hunterdon County, New Jersey. South Branch Emergency Services - Hampton Station is situated nearby to the town hall Hampton Borough Municipal Office, as well as near the fire station Hampton Fire Company.Places of Interest Nearby

Glen Gardner Pony Pratt Truss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
The Glen Gardner Pony Pratt Truss Bridge is a historic pony Pratt truss bridge on School Street crossing the Spruce Run in Glen Gardner of Hunterdon County, New Jersey. Glen Gardner Pony Pratt Truss Bridge is situated 4,000 feet southeast of South Branch Emergency Services - Hampton Station.
New Hampton Pony Pratt Truss Bridge
Bridge
Photo: Zeete,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The New Hampton Pony Pratt Truss Bridge is a historic pony Pratt truss bridge on Shoddy Mill Road in New Hampton of Lebanon Township, Hunterdon County, New Jersey. New Hampton Pony Pratt Truss Bridge is situated 1 mile north of South Branch Emergency Services - Hampton Station.
